diff --git a/application.go b/application.go index 0395713..ccf205a 100644 --- a/application.go +++ b/application.go @@ -81,7 +81,10 @@ type ApplicationRole string; const ( func RunApplication (application Application) { err := registry.Init() if err != nil { log.Fatal("nasin: could not init registry:", err) } - err := tomo.Run(application.Init) + err = tomo.Run(func () { + err := application.Init() + if err != nil { log.Fatal("nasin: could not run application:", err) } + }) if err != nil { log.Fatal("nasin: could not run application:", err) } }